Finding a good work-at-home job
is not easy.
Although you
see all the online advertising,
there
aren
?
t that many of them.
Those that are available may require that you live
in a certain area
or spend at least
some time in the office. Others man be only part-
time jobs.
Keep
in
mind
that
the
skills
needed
for
home
employment
are
similar
to
those
needed
for
working in an office.
You
?
ll also need a home
office with a high speed internet connection,
phone,
fax, computer, printer, and
other basic office equipment.
To get
started, consider your job search as your job.
Spend as many hours per week on your
job
search
as
you
would
spend
working.
If
you
?
re
looking
for
full-
time
work,
you
should
be
spending full-time hours seeking a job.
Networking
(
人际联系
)remains
the
top
way
to
find
a
job
and
it
does
work.
Develop
contacts
—
friends,
family,
even
the
other
job
seekers
—
anyone
who
might
have
the
information
you need. You can take a direct
approach and ask for job information or try a less
formal approach
and ask for information
and advice. Contact everyone you know and tell
them you want to work
from
home.
You
may
be
surprised
by
the
people
they
know
and
the
job
information
they
can
provide.

Running your small business requires
good staff. Once you find them, you
don
?
t want to let
them go elsewhere.
During an
employee
?
s time with a
company, there are a number of forces that
influence his or
her
behavior.
I
like
to
refer
to
them
as
“
push
”
and
“
pull
< br>”
.
You
?
re
either
pushing
an
employee
towards the door,
or pulling them deeper into your organization.
Suppose that
you
?
ve made a good hire and
you want to keep the employees, the trick is to
recognize individual needs of employees
and satisfy those needs, within reason, on order
to keep
pulling them away from the
door. Even if you can
?
t pull
them away from the door, at least
don
?
t
do things
to push them out the door.
Recognize
that
some
employees
will
lose
interest
and
need
something
fresh
to
keep
their
interest.
If
you
can
?
t
continually
provide
challenges,
opportunities
for
promotion
and
other
interesting and
rewarding opportunities, then
you
?
ll have some employees
leave through no fault
of your own,
The
important
thing
is
to
identify
your
key
employees
and
make
certain
they
are
being
treated
well. Communicate with them on a regular basis to
make certain that you understand what
makes
them
behave
in
a
particular
way,
and
be
aware
of
concerns
they
may
have
about
job
satisfaction.

Deutsche Bahn AG
Deutsche
Bahn (DB) AG was found in 1994. Today, it is one
of the world
?
s leading
passenger
and logistics
(
物流
) companies and operates
in 130 countries.
Every day about 290
000 employees provide passenger transportation and
logistics services
for customers around
the world, as well as controlling and operating
the relater transport networks
in the
rail, land, ocean, and air transport. In the 2010
financial year, DB AG posted revenues
(<
/p>
总收
入)
of about 34.4
billion euros (
欧元
).
The company
?
s
railway activities in
Germany
——
with about seven
million passengers and
1 138 000 tons of goods transported
every day
——
are its core
business. Moreover, every day DB
transports more then two million
customers by bus. And every day DB AG operates
over 26 000
train trips on its modern
33 000 kilometer long track network.
DB
?
s main strategy, in
addition to
increasing its
international activities, is to link together all
modes of transport and building new
travel and logistics chains worldwide.
